How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- holding that the hearing officer's findings of evidentiary fact are binding on the board
- hold ing that the hearing officer’s findings of evi-dentiary fact are binding on the board
- “we must also take care not to unduly restrict the board’s ultimate authority, for there is no indication of a legislative intent to delegate that authority to the [administrative law judge]”
